API-first / headless

Hent ContentPulse-artikler inn i Laravel-appen din.

Kjører du din egen frontend? ContentPulse er API-first. Koble Laravel-applikasjonen din med en API-nøkkel, lytt etter en webhook, og render ferdiglaget artikkel-HTML i dine egne Blade-visninger — dine ruter, ditt design, ditt domene.

Offisiell pakke: composer require contentpulseio/laravel — eller bruk det rene REST-API-et fra hvilket som helst rammeverk.

Sett opp i fire trinn

TRINN 1

Opprett en API-nøkkel

I ContentPulse, gå til Innstillinger › API-nøkler og opprett en nøkkel for nettstedet ditt. Lagre den i Laravel-.env-filen din.

TRINN 2

Registrer en webhook

Legg til en webhook i ContentPulse som peker på appen din (f.eks. /webhooks/contentpulse) abonnert på content.published. Vi signerer hver levering slik at du kan verifisere at det er oss.

TRINN 3

Hent artikkelen

Når webhooken utløses, kall REST-API-et vårt med nøkkelen din (X-API-Key-header) for å hente artikkelen: tittel, slug, SEO-meta, bilde-URL, FAQ-par og forhåndsrendret HTML.

TRINN 4

Render i Blade-visningen din

Lagre nyttelasten og skriv ut {!! $article->rendered_html !!} i visningen din. HTML-en er selvstendig og temanøytral — den arver typografien og stilene dine.

Hva API-et gir deg

Forhåndsrendret artikkel-HTML

Hver artikkel leveres med rendered_html — ren, semantisk markup uten rammeverksklasser — så du lagrer den og skriver den ut. Ingen seksjonsparsing eller oppskriftslogikk på din side.

Full SEO-nyttelast

Metatittel, metabeskrivelse, slug, nøkkelord og hovedbilde-URL kommer i samme respons, klare til å settes inn i layoutens <head>.

FAQ-data for JSON-LD

Spørsmål/svar-par trekkes ut i en strukturert faq-array slik at du kan generere FAQPage JSON-LD og sikte mot rike resultater.

Signerte webhooks

Bli varslet ved content.published, content.updated og mer. Hver levering er HMAC-signert slik at endepunktet ditt kan verifisere ektheten.

Oppdateringsbevisst av design

Når ContentPulse oppdaterer en artikkel, mottar du en oppdaterings-webhook med de samme identifikatorene — oppdater den lagrede kopien din på stedet, og URL-en endres aldri.

Dine lenker, ditt domene

Sett ressurssenter-URL-en din, og interne lenker i artikler skrives om til ditt eget domene før de når API-et — ingen ContentPulse-URL-er lekker inn på nettstedet ditt.

Vanlige spørsmål

Nei &mdash; det er et rent REST-API med JSON-responser og webhooks, så enhver stack fungerer: Symfony, Rails, Django, Next.js eller en statisk nettstedsgenerator. Laravel er ganske enkelt der de fleste av våre headless-kunder kjører.
Nei. API-et returnerer forhåndsrendret, selvstendig HTML for artikkelkroppen. Du pakker den inn i din egen layout og typografi; overskrifter, lister, bilder, FAQ-er og uthevinger er allerede strukturert.
Abonner på innholds-webhookene. Ved content.published eller content.updated, hent artikkelen via ID-en og oppdater din lokale kopi. Slugs og ID-er er stabile på tvers av oppdateringer.
Ja, romslig for dette bruksområdet: standard lesinger er 60 forespørsler/minutt per nøkkel. En typisk publiseringssynk bruker én webhook og ett kall per artikkel.

Din frontend, vår redaksjonelle arbeidsflyt. Koble dem sammen på en ettermiddag.

Cookie Notice

We use cookies to enhance your experience, remember your preferences, and analyze site traffic. Read our Cookie Policy for details.